NC fields DDC member Shamim Begum from Nagrota after Congress opts out
JAMMU — The National Conference (NC) has fielded its District Development Council (DDC) member Shamim Begum from the Nagrota assembly constituency, which goes to bypolls next month, after the Congress decided not to contest from there to pursue its ‘larger goal’ of defeating the BJP, despite being offered the seat by its ally. Congress opts out of Nagrota bypoll, leaves seat to National Conference
JAMMU — The Congress has decided not to contest the Nagrota assembly by-election in Jammu and Kashmir, even though the National Conference (NC) offered it the seat. Both coalition partners had contested last year’s assembly elections together, but ties have been strained since the NC refused to cede a Rajya Sabha seat to the Congress. […]
